Malvern, TX is located in the state of Texas. It is home to about 3,550 people, with around 2 residents living in every square mile.
If you want to buy a house in Malvern, the average price is around $179,850. That makes local housing 30% lower than the Texas average of $257,439, and 42% lower than the national average of $308,592.
The average household in Malvern earns about $69,338 a year. This income is 8% lower than the average family in Texas ($75,691), and 12% lower than the national average ($78,686).
